The phrase "gloryholeswallow password new" is commonly associated with a specific sextortion scam email. These emails are fraudulent attempts to blackmail individuals by claiming their computer was hacked and their password (often an old one from a data breach) was captured.
If you received an email with this subject line, it is important to treat it as a scam rather than a legitimate security breach. Anatomy of the "Gloryholeswallow" Scam
These emails typically follow a predictable pattern designed to cause panic:
The Subject Line: Often includes a password you recognize (e.g., "gloryholeswallow" or a variation) to prove they have your data.
The Claim: The sender claims to have installed malware on your device and recorded you through your webcam while you were visiting adult websites.
The Demand: They demand payment in Bitcoin to prevent them from sending the video to your contacts.
The Evidence: They use a password found in old, public data breaches to trick you into thinking your current system is compromised. Recommended Actions
Do Not Pay: This is a mass-distributed scam. The sender does not actually have any video of you or access to your webcam.
Check Your Data Breaches: You can use Have I Been Pwned to see which specific data breach leaked the password mentioned in the email.
Update Your Passwords: If you are still using that specific password anywhere, change it immediately. Use a unique, strong password for every account and enable Two-Factor Authentication (2FA).
Report the Email: Mark the message as spam or phishing in your email client to help their filters catch it for others. Example of a strong password: Ghl0rYh0l3Sw4ll0w
Scan Your Device: For peace of mind, run a full scan with a reputable antivirus like Malwarebytes to ensure no actual malware is present. Why You Received This
Your email address and that specific password were likely part of a historical data leak (such as from LinkedIn, Adobe, or MySpace). Scammers purchase these lists and use automated scripts to send out thousands of "sextortion" emails, hoping a small percentage of people will be frightened enough to pay.
